Ok, So i went to Car Hop on a friday afternoon in October because i desperately needed a car and i heard that they "help" people like me.in my case i didnt have horrible credit but i didnt have $1000 for a down payment which most dealerships require around here. I walked in with a friend of mine and a nice guy came right up and greeted us. He explained that Carhop's mission is to help people bebuild their credit and let them drive a "decent" car (yeah, right) in the process. So i agreed to listen to his sales pitch about how "carhop puts warranties on their cars regardless of miles", and so on and so forth. I agreed to start the application process (which took 2 1/2 hours to do) Long story short they pulled up two cars: a 1999 Taurus and a 1997 Escort. I picked the Taurus even though it was missing the antenna and the parking break cable was hanging down. Then when signing everything i realized im paying $7400 for a 1999 Taurus with almost 150,000 miles on it. But i already was there for almost 5 hours so i went with it.
